Bellemont Station, Pittsboro, NC Local Guide

Cheapest Available Bellemont Station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Bellemont Station area of Pittsboro, NC is a 1 Bed unit found at The Guild priced from $1,250. Medley at Northwood Landing has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,430. Here are the most affordable Bellemont Station apartments for rent in Pittsboro, NC: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
The GuildHaw1BR,1BA$1,250
Medley at Northwood LandingLyric A1BR,1BA$1,430
Sanctuary at Powell Place1 Bed 1 Bath - 835 Sq. Ft.1BR,1BA$1,474

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Bellemont Station Apartments

How much is rent for a Cheap One Bedroom Bellemont Station Apartment?

The lowest price for a Cheap One Bedroom Bellemont Station Apartment is $1,250 at The Guild.

What is the lowest price for a Cheap Two Bedroom Bellemont Station Apartment for rent?

Today's best deal for a Cheap Two Bedroom Apartment in Bellemont Station is starting from $1,539 at Sanctuary at Powell Place.

What is the most affordable Bellemont Station Three Bedroom Apartment?

The best deal on a cheap Bellemont Station Three Bedroom Apartment rental is at Sanctuary at Powell Place and starts from $1,940.
